Output 3e4420fe7e22d0804d3419b3e2a4d1a966d45678877bc3e066d30666cfb3201a:2

value
157440388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ccacc4e091cbc7a89b0b72cd53f8d224841adb4 OP_EQUAL
address
MEuCXfaT5zwBYaQhhprUyRNt2EjN4aT6QQ
transaction
3e4420fe7e22d0804d3419b3e2a4d1a966d45678877bc3e066d30666cfb3201a
spent
true